greater resolution will come at a price tag, as printers with resolutions better than one hundred microns tend to Expense much more. An additional draw back of improved resolution is usually that it can include to print instances—halving the resolution will approximately double enough time it will require to print a supplied object. But for specialists who require the best quality, the time beyond regulation can be worthwhile.

SLS employs a superior electric power laser to fuse small particles of powder right into a mass which includes the specified three dimensional shape. The laser selectively fuses powder by initial scanning the cross-sections (or layers) over the surface of the powder bed.

Slicing basically means slicing up a 3D product into hundreds or A huge number of levels and is done with slicing application.
